Understanding Diabetes and Blood Sugar Regulation
Diabetes is a chronic condition characterized by high blood sugar levels, which can lead to various complications if left unmanaged. Blood sugar regulation is a complex process involving the pancreas, liver, and other organs. In individuals with diabetes, the body either cannot produce enough insulin (Type 1 diabetes) or is unable to effectively use insulin (Type 2 diabetes). As a result, blood sugar levels become elevated, leading to hyperglycemia. The Effects of Fasting on Blood Sugar Levels
Fasting can have both positive and negative effects on blood sugar levels, depending on the individual and the type of fasting regimen. During fasting, the body initially relies on stored glucose (sugar) for energy, which can lead to a decrease in blood sugar levels. As the fast continues, the body begins to break down stored fat for energy, producing ketones, which can be used by the brain and other organs for fuel. This metabolic shift can lead to improved insulin sensitivity and reduced blood sugar levels.
However, fasting can also have negative effects on blood sugar levels, particularly in individuals with diabetes who are taking medications or insulin. For example, fasting can increase the risk of hypoglycemia (low blood sugar) in individuals taking insulin or sulfonylureas, a type of oral medication that stimulates insulin secretion. Types of Fasting Regimens
There are various types of fasting regimens, each with its own benefits and drawbacks. Some common types of fasting regimens include intermittent fasting, alternate-day fasting, and prolonged fasting. Intermittent fasting involves restricting food intake for a certain period, such as 16 hours, while allowing for eating during a specific window, such as 8 hours. Alternate-day fasting involves alternating between days of normal eating and days of calorie restriction or fasting. Prolonged fasting involves fasting for extended periods, such as 24-48 hours or longer.

Risks and Considerations
While fasting can be beneficial for individuals with diabetes, there are also risks and considerations to be aware of. Fasting can increase the risk of hypoglycemia, particularly in individuals taking insulin or sulfonylureas. Fasting can also lead to dehydration, which can worsen hyperglycemia and increase the risk of complications such as diabetic ketoacidosis. Additionally, fasting can be challenging for individuals with certain medical conditions, such as kidney disease or heart disease.
It is essential for individuals with diabetes to consult with their healthcare provider before starting a fasting regimen, particularly if they are taking medications or have underlying medical conditions. Healthcare providers can help individuals with diabetes develop a personalized fasting plan that takes into account their individual needs and health status.
